Latest Patents

Kidera's latest patents include an "Aqueous dispersion of silicic anhydride" and a "Process for producing aromatic polyester polycarbonate particles." The first patent describes an aqueous dispersion of silicic anhydride, which comprises an aqueous solvent and silicic anhydride dispersed within it. This silicic anhydride features a surfacial silanol group density ranging from 0.3 to 3 per 100 .ANG..sup.2 and is produced through the surface treatment of silicic anhydride generated by a dry method. The second patent outlines a process for producing aromatic polyester polycarbonate particles from a methylene chloride solution. This involves continuously supplying the solution to a particle-forming tank, where it is heated and maintained in a suspended state in water to evaporate methylene chloride, ultimately forming aromatic polyester polycarbonate particles.
